§ 5-624. Drug-induced conduct
Latest version.
-
(a) "Drug" defined. -- In this section, "drug" does not include alcohol.
(b) Prohibited. -- A person may not administer a controlled dangerous substance or other drug to another without that person's knowledge and commit against that other:
(1) a crime of violence as defined in § 14-101 of this article; or
(2) a sexual offense in the third degree under § 3-307 of this article.
(c) Penalty. -- A person who violates this section is guilty of a misdemeanor and on conviction is subject to imprisonment not exceeding 1 year or a fine not exceeding $ 2,500 or both.
(d) Sentencing. -- A sentence imposed under this section may be separate from and consecutive to or concurrent with a sentence for any crime based on the act or acts establishing the violation of this section.
